US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"productive endeavors"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to refer to activities or efforts that yield positive results or contribute to progress in a particular area. Example: "The team focused on productive endeavors to enhance their project outcomes and achieve their goals."

FAQs

How can I use "productive endeavors" in a sentence?

"Productive endeavors" can describe any activities that lead to positive or valuable outcomes. For example, "Investing time in learning new skills can lead to more "productive endeavors" in the future".

What are some alternatives to "productive endeavors"?

Depending on the context, you could use phrases like "fruitful undertakings", "worthwhile activities", or "constructive pursuits".

Is it always appropriate to use the phrase "productive endeavors"?

While grammatically correct, "productive endeavors" might sound overly formal in certain informal contexts. Consider your audience and the overall tone of your communication.

What is the difference between "productive endeavors" and "efficient tasks"?

"Productive endeavors" refer to activities with meaningful output or results. "Efficient tasks" simply mean that tasks are done quickly and without wasting resources; they may or may not be particularly valuable or impactful.
